My sister decided to be a red coat for this upcoming Halloween, so we bought everything to ready for it. This costume is the only one in the market that doesn’t look filmsy and the x-large fits an average 15-year old enough. Though I did went with the size (it said that the large takes up to 14) it was still a little snug on my sister that is in the said size. The costume can be ironed but very delicately. Let the kid wear a white undershirt so even if the vest part of the costume goes up, it’ll look like they have uniform in the inside too. Pick from stapling or double siding tape the belt because it tends to fall (hide the stapler under the buckle).Be mindful though, this costume does not include the tricorn hat (there are good ones out there, don’t worry), pants (beige pants are hard to find and even rarer to wear, so find something fitting and cheap), scabbard (if that’s your thing, but note that if your child is wearing this to school? It’s a bad idea. School’s are strict to sharp-looking even fake objects and especially to fake guns. It’s better to just buy a toy horse with this costume), and last boots (it’s always a great way to save money and use the boot cover that comes with the package but it’s more realistic if you find a real riding or just normal boots)Remember that half of the work is the costume and the other half is making sure it works! So try to see if everything works together while sitting, walking, etc and if there are any problems you can still resolve it before the day Halloween comes. So, goodluck and have fun!

This was the best costume I came across when searching for a Halloween costume for a 10 year old, however only two things set it back from achieving that 5-star rating.1. The costume, although it came with a almost full set of attire, lacked some details. For example, the buttons on the coat were nice, but they were drawn on the costume. I would appreciate physical buttons more, but this isn’t a major concern.2. The costume unfortunately was rather itchy for my son, and he found it troublesome to keep on the white band, and we had to tape it very well or it would fall off.3. The hat, sword, wig, boots, and pants are not included. Although it does come with shoe toppers to make the shoes you have look like boots. I was a little disappointed that at least some of these items were not included.Overall, this is a very nice costume and is a good choice for Halloween! It is definitely a good choice if you are looking for a redcoat/soldier costume!
